TIMELINE: Jury deliberating verdict in Markeith Loyd murder trial

ORANGE COUNTY, Fla. — The jury is in deliberations for Markeith Loyd’s second murder trial.

Prosecutors are seeking the death penalty for Loyd in the fatal shooting of Lt. Debra Clayton in 2017. At the time, Loyd was on the run for killing his pregnant ex-girlfriend, Sade Dixon. Loyd was sentenced to life in prison for Dixon’s murder.

6:25 p.m. update

The judge called the jury back into the courtroom and asked them if it would be OK to read back the requested testimony tomorrow morning. The judge says the jury can continue deliberating, but as soon as they get tired they’ll be sent back to the hotel.

6:15 p.m. update

The jury has asked the judge to provide them with read back of testimony from three witnesses, as well as a directory of evidence provided in the case. Court officials are working on gathering both.

4:55 p.m. update

Within a half an hour of the jury heading into deliberations, Loyd complained to the judge about how his attorney handled the case.

Loyd said there were a bunch of witnesses he wanted called, like his niece and police officers.

He said if the officers would have let everyone on the force know that he was afraid of cops and that he was going to turn himself in, that this would have been different.

Loyd said it was law enforcement that put him and Lt. Debra Clayton in danger, not him.

He called the prosecutor a liar, and said his mind started to go blank and he couldn’t answer any more questions from the judge because he was so mad at how everything went down this week.

4:15 p.m. update

Jury sent to deliberate verdict in Markeith Loyd murder trial. The alternate jurors are not being released in case someone gets sick. The judge said they will have to stay through penalty phase.
